登录ftp时显示227 Entering Passive Mode (xxx,xxx,,xxx,xxx,x)

因为FTP有两种工作模式,PORT方式和PASV方式,中文意思为主动式和被动式 ,详细介绍如下:

  主动 FTP :
    命令连接:客户端 >1024 端口 → 服务器 21 端口
    数据连接:客户端 >1024 端口 ← 服务器 20 端口

  被动 FTP :
    命令连接:客户端 >1024 端口 → 服务器 21 端口
    数据连接:客户端 >1024 端口 ← 服务器 >1024 端口

  PORT(主动)方式的连接过程是:客户端向服务器的FTP端口(默认是21)发送连接请求,服务器接受连接,建立一条命令链路。当需要传送数据时, 客户端在命令链路上用PORT命令告诉服务器:“我打开了***X端口,你过来连接我”。于是服务器从20端口向客户端的***X端口发送连接请求,建立一条数据链路来传送数据。

  PASV(被动)方式的连接过程是:客户端向服务器的FTP端口(默认是21)发送连接请求,服务器接受连接,建立一条命令链路。当需要传送数据时, 服务器在命令链路上用PASV命令告诉客户端:“我打开了***X端口,你过来连接我”。于是客户端向服务器的***X端口发送连接请求,建立一条数据链 路来传送数据。

  解决此问题的办法也很简单,关闭客户端的PASV方式,强制其用PORT方式访问服务器,登录FTP服务器后用passive命令关闭客户端的PASV方式,如下:

  ftp> passive
  Passive mode off.

  ftp> passive (再次运行命令可打开)

  Passive mode on.

原因是我今天设置了防火墙,只允许了21端口,后来改成允许服务器程序就好了

转载于:https://www.cnblogs.com/elautoctrl/p/4972939.html

227 Entering Passive Mode (xxx,xxx,,xxx,xxx,x)相关推荐

  1. vsftp 227 entering passive mode(xxx,xxx,xxx,xxx,xxx,xxx)

    vsftp 被动模式下,内网连接登录没问题,外网链接报错:227 entering passive mode(xxx,xxx,xxx,xxx,xxx,xxx)(前面4个是内网IP,后面2个是端口) 配 ...

  2. FTP连接时出现“227 Entering Passive Mode” 的解决方法

    今天从公网的服务器连接本地内网的FTP server copy文件时,系统老是提示227 Entering Passive Mode (xxx,xxx,xxx,xxx,x),很是奇怪,于是上网找资料仔 ...

  3. FTP连接时出现“227 Entering Passive Mode” 的解决方法(附加实际案例)

    FTP连接时出现"227 Entering Passive Mode" 的解决方法 前段时间在本地的win7搭建了一个简单的FTP服务器用来测试在linux服务器上生成的批量报文, ...

  4. Ftp连接-200 Switching to ASCII mode,227 Entering Passive Mode

    测试 ftp 服务器是否部署成功,最简单的方法,就是找个 windows 系统直连服务器,能连上就说明服务部署成功了. 不过,有时候即使 ftp 服务部署成功了,windows 系统依然连接不上服务, ...

  5. 打开FTP 服务器上的文件夹时发生错误,请检查是否有权限访问该文件夹 FTP 200 TYPE is now ASCll , 227 Entering Passive Mode

    文章目录 打开FTP 服务器上的文件夹时发生错误,请检查是否有权限访问该文件夹 FTP 200 TYPE is now ASCll , 227 Entering Passive Mode 1.错误如图 ...

  6. FTP连接 出现200 Type set to A. 227 Entering Passive Mode

    IIS FTP连接时 出现200 Type set to A. 227 Entering Passive Mode 首先 检查服务器internet设置,关闭被动模式! 如果上面方法无用! ①需要检查 ...

  7. 关于FTP服务器出现227 Entering Passive Mode的解决方法

    出现227 Entering Passive Mode的代码报错,说明客户端已经和服务端连接成功,是在客户端向服务端传送数据的时候被防火墙拦截导致,具体解决方法如下: 1.打开防火墙选择允许应用通过防 ...

  8. FTP登录服务器成功后,如果切换为被动模式,提示:227 Entering Passive Mode

    FTP登录服务器成功后,如果切换为被动模式,返回的提示语含义? 227 Entering Passive Mode (10,199,75,133,214,27) 那么后面的,214,27它是如何计算的 ...

  9. FileZilla客户端连接腾讯云FTP服务器时出现“227 Entering Passive Mode”

    FTP的主动模式(PORT Mode)及被动模式(Passive Mode) FTP的特殊性: 大多数的TCP服务是使用单个的连接,一般是客户向服务器的一个周知端口发起连接,然后使用这个连接进行通讯. ...

最新文章

  1. 最新Python学习项目Top10!
  2. oracle学习笔记(一)------oracle基础知识和基本sql语句
  3. 利用jquery的imgAreaSelect插件实现图片裁剪示例
  4. 机器人学习--双目视觉测距
  5. 如何使用cURL获得请求和响应时间?
  6. MySQL 5.7.18 解压版安装
  7. 数据与AI如何提升IT运维价值?锐捷发布乐享智能运维管理平台
  8. java中处理异常怎么越过,java – Spring Batch – 异常不可跳过
  9. 窗台上晒了一本书,三个人问了三个问题
  10. POJ 3461题解(kmp算法)文本串和子串匹配
  11. java clh队列什么意思_浅谈Java并发 J.U.C之AQS:CLH同步队列
  12. ubuntu 双显示屏设置 一个正常 一个不行的问题
  13. 鸿蒙HarmonyOS版抖音(含源码)
  14. 谷歌重磅:可以优化自己的优化器!手动调参或将成为历史!?
  15. 概率论的学习和整理12: 正态分布
  16. 什么是DOM和BOM
  17. nginx防止别人域名恶意解析到服务器 和 网页被frame的方法
  18. 开源堡垒机 Jumpserver 入门教程
  19. 【C++】 内存空间布局、new/delete、malloc/free
  20. TCP和UDP的详细内容

热门文章

  1. 香蕉派BPI-M6 采用深蕾半导体Vs680芯片设计,板载4G LPDDR4和16G eMMC存储
  2. 护眼灯有用吗?双十二买什么样的护眼灯真的有效果
  3. (2/3) c++ 集成 使用 steam api steam sdk
  4. QML动画分组(Grouped Animations)
  5. Spring Boot 解决同名类导致的bean名冲突bean name conflicts
  6. 有密码的PDF文件如何编辑?
  7. html怎么所有按钮没效果图,点击按钮没反应?所有按钮都没反应
  8. coursera 吴恩达四卷积神经网络第四周 Art Generation with Neural Style Transfer
  9. MySQL 事务隔离级别,读现象,MVCC
  10. OPC OPCUA OPCDA